What Is Chronic Pain Syndrome?

Chronic Pain Syndrome (CPS) is a complex condition where pain lasts for months—or even years—often without a clear injury or ongoing disease. It may start after trauma, surgery, or illness, but in many cases, the source is hard to pinpoint.

Types of chronic pain include:

  • Musculoskeletal pain (back, neck, joints)
  • Fibromyalgia
  • Neuropathic pain
  • Headaches or migraines
  • Pelvic pain
  • Complex Regional Pain Syndrome (CRPS)

Chronic pain often coexists with anxiety, depression, fatigue, and cognitive issues—making a whole-body approach essential.

Root Causes: Why Am I in Constant Pain?

Functional medicine uncovers the root causes that fuel chronic pain. These may include:

  • Chronic inflammation: From diet, infection, or autoimmunity
  • Gut imbalances and leaky gut: Linked to systemic pain and fatigue
  • Past infections (like Lyme or Epstein-Barr): Can trigger lingering inflammation
  • Hormonal imbalances: Especially thyroid, cortisol, and estrogen
  • Toxin accumulation: Heavy metals or mold exposure
  • Nutrient deficiencies: Low magnesium, B vitamins, or omega-3s
  • Mitochondrial dysfunction: Reduces cellular energy and repair
  • Nervous system dysregulation: Pain perception can become amplified
